Fans familiar with The Barria will know that the story of Barria's upbringing is not so smooth.
As a losing draft in 2006, Barria's starting point is not high. Before the release of the latest height data, he had been calling himself 1.83 meters and had been fighting with his height of 1.78 meters for many years. The advantages and disadvantages of the trumpet defender are very obvious in him: the center of gravity is low, the speed is fast, it is easy to pass the defender; back to the defensive end, it will also suffer because of the size, but the attitude has always been very tough. In the face of confrontations that are 20 to 30 centimeters high, dare to fight, not afraid of conflict, kraft candy defense often achieves good results.
There is also a common problem that small defenders will have, a lot of unreasonable shots. If thrown in, it is a wave of convincing divine manipulation, which can raise morale at once. If you lose consecutive shots and seriously hurt the enthusiasm of your teammates, the game may be lost.

Due to the lack of body size, the small defender who can stand in the NBA relies on the most impressive starting and breakthrough speed, as well as faster reflexes and bounces. These are very physically pleasing to technical movements and are more affected by age. A small defender is more likely to have an amazing state cliff after the age of 30.
The clear positioning is the reason why Jose Barria has been able to gain a long foothold in the league. He has never had the core of a strong team like Thomas Jr., and he basically does not play the offensive core on the field. The role of "Bayonet" makes his playing style from his debut to the present relatively fixed, and the requirements for the team system and teammates are not high.
At that time, the Mavericks, Nowitzki was in charge of singles in key moments, and Kidd was responsible for controlling the overall situation, defending from the outside and hitting three-pointers in those open positions. Terry is a projection type scorer. In the squad, only Barria can take on the role of "changing the defense with a breakthrough and creating open opportunities for teammates".
This positioning, a dozen is more than 10 seasons. The teammates around me have changed and changed, and Barria's "microwave-style" style of play has always been stable in the Lone Rangers.
